military police
plural noun
soldiers who perform police duties within the army. Abbreviation: MP
Compare
shore patrol.
Origin of military police
First recorded in 1820–30
Words nearby military police
British Dictionary definitions for military police
military police
noun
a corps within an army that performs police and disciplinary duties